Cajun-spiced fish with bean salad
Ingredients
- 4 x 150g firm white fish fillets
- 2 teaspoons Cajun seasoning
- 250g SunRice Brown Rice microwave sachet
- 1 can mixed beans, drained and rinsed
- 1 large avocado, peeled and sliced into wedges
- 8 cups mixed salad leaves, to serve
- drizzle olive oil
- lemon wedges, to serve

Instructions
1 Spray a large non-stick frying pan with olive oil and set over a medium-high heat. Sprinkle the fish fillets with Cajun seasoning and cook for 2 minutes each side, or until cooked through. Cook rice according to packet instructions. In a bowl, combine rice and mixed beans.
2 Place fish on 4 plates and divide bean salad equally. Serve with avocado, mixed leaves dressed with olive oil, and a lemon wedge.
Variations
Make it gluten free: Check seasoning is gluten free.
